随着互联网技术的发展,网站与用户之间的互动方式也变得越来越多样化。其中,Web Notifications API 是一种让网页能够在用户桌面或浏览器中显示通知的技术。这不仅提高了用户体验,还为开发者提供了更多的可能性。本文将详细介绍如何使用Web Notifications API,并提供一些实用的示例代码,帮助大家更好地理解和应用这项技术。
首先,我们需要确保网站是在安全的环境中运行,即必须通过HTTPS协议访问。这是因为Web Notifications API 需要较高的安全性来保护用户的隐私和数据安全。一旦满足了这个条件,我们就可以开始使用API了。
接下来,我们将介绍如何请求用户的授权,这是使用Web Notifications API 的第一步。当用户首次访问包含通知功能的页面时,浏览器会弹出一个提示框,询问用户是否允许该网站发送通知。我们可以使用`Notification.requestPermission()`方法来触发这个过程。
最后,当用户同意接收通知后,我们可以使用`new Notification('标题', { body: '内容' })`来创建并显示通知。这里,“标题”是通知的标题,“内容”则是通知的具体内容。通过这些简单的步骤,我们就能实现网站与用户之间的即时信息传递了。
希望这篇文章能帮助大家更好地了解和使用Web Notifications API!如果你有任何疑问或建议,请随时留言交流。🚀